Default AC Delete?

could anyone tell me what all has to be done to fully delete my AC?

What i know for sure is that i have no freon in the system, and it doesn't work anyways so why not make some extra room.

ORIGINAL: blackz87

You will need the A/C delete pulley for your belt system. Also I do not know how it will affect your heat & defrost with the A/C removed.
The heat system will not be affected as long as he leaves the hvac box alone or replaces it with a non a/c one as the compressor is only used in the a/c or defrost positions. And the defrost will work like any other system without a/c......not as good.
